A fantastic opportunity has arisen at our award-winning leisure centre, and we are looking for someone who is interested in working in sports and leisure to join our team. We are recruiting to the role of Leisure Attendant (lifeguard) which involves undertaking the typical duties of a lifeguard, working poolside. You will also support with the setting up of various sport and leisure operations that take place in our building - badminton, trampoline, table tennis as a few examples. Full training will be provided so previous experience is not required.
- Someone who holds a current, recognised pool lifesaving qualification (NPLQ)
- Motivated, punctual and has the ability of dealing with the public
- Able to follow health and safety procedures as well as follow pool safe operating procedures
- Someone who can set up and dismantle equipment in a safe and efficient manner
- Someone who is able to work a shift pattern that involves working evenings, weekends and bank holidays

What can we offer you in return?
- Up to 29 days of annual leave
- Local Government pension scheme
- Staff discount and salary sacrifice schemes
- Learning and development opportunities

This role is a great first step to working in the leisure and sports industry but will also give you the opportunity develop valuable customer, people and life skills that can be taken forward and transferred into many other career choices.
